Josephine Bracken — wife of Jose Rizal, installed a field hospital in an estate house in Tejeros. She provided nursing care to the wounded night and day. Dona Hilaria de Aguinaldo — wife of Emilio Aguinaldo who organized that Filipino Red Cross under the inspiration of Mabini.

THE FIRST PHILIPPINE NURSES WERE “ILONGGAS” by Dinggol Araneta Divinagracia. The first Union Mission Hospital in the whole Philippines was housed in a nipa building from 1900 to 1905, when the first permanent buidings were constructed along Iznart Street in Iloilo City.

Florence Nightingale certainly holds the honor of being the most famous nurse on our list. She became a nurse in 1851 and traveled to Turkey to aid British soldiers during the Crimean War.

What were old nurses called?
Over the past centuries and in different parts of the world, community health nurses were called district nurses, visiting nurses, public health nurses, home-care nurses, and community health nurses.
